I applied through an employee referral. The process took 4 weeks. I interviewed at Office Depot (Denver, CO) in May 2013
Interview
They had an interview with two district managers, then a panel of associates who are same level as position hiring for. Have a 3rd interview with the regional director.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
What will you do differently then anyone else we are looking at.

I applied through a recruiter. I interviewed at Office Depot
Interview
Interview process was OK. Looking for a HUNTER. Must be able to close new sales quickly. Don't expect much training. You'll have to learn on the fly. Company uses a lot of internal acronyms, even when speaking to customers.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
How are you going to improve performance if your sales are not at 100%?
I applied through an employee referral. I interviewed at Office Depot (Austin, TX)
Interview
It was pretty standard. You sit across from one of two managers that could hire you and they bounce questions and ideas off you to see how you respond. Only one of the two managers that interview you can bring you onto their team. They are in control of who's butt fills what seat and on what team.
Interview questions [1]
Question 1
How much money do you want to make while you work here?
